Todd Allen Foulkrod, born on November 8, 1970, in Wayne Co., NY, passed away January 5, 2026, in Wilson, NC.
Todd spent his formative years in the nurturing environment of Wayne Co., NY where he developed a strong work ethic and a passion for life that would define him. His journey led him to Wilson, NC, where he became a contractor in home repair, dedicating many years to perfecting his craft.
Family was the cornerstone of Todd's life. He was a husband to Laurie Foulkrod, and although their paths separated, they shared the joy of having children. Sons, Justin and Steven. Justin, alongside his fiancée Kimberly, continued to bring happiness into Todd's life in Kenly, NC, while Steven remained a source of pride in Waterloo, NY. Todd's love for his family was further multiplied by the delight of his grandchildren—Buddha, Jayden, Bentley, Arabella, Steven Jr., and Brandon—who were the apples of his eye.
Todd was the son of William Foulkrod of Lucama, NC, and was predeceased by his mother, Nancy Hartman and uncle, Leonard Hartman. Nearby he had his sister, Kimberly Moore, from Wilson, NC. His family circle included his uncle, Paul Hartman of Richardson, TX, and his aunt, Ellen Bailey of Lucama, NC. The joy of his extended family was enriched by his nephew Dominic Foulkrod and nieces Nicole Monroe and Stephanie Mercer, all of Wilson, NC, his great nieces and nephews Jonathan, Chase, Moddy, Carter, Ethan and Ryleigh who all carry apart of him as well as many more relatives who will remember him.
A man of diverse interests, Todd's love for his grandchildren was unparalleled. He enjoyed watching football, especially his favorite team the Buffalo Bills. He found solace in the tranquility of fishing, the thrill of deer hunting, and the satisfaction of working on cars and building hot rods. His memory will live on in the stories told, the projects completed, and the laughter shared. He will be deeply missed.
A celebration of his life will be held at the convenience of the family.
